People-Centric Design: The Heart of High-Performing Workplaces
The most successful offices aren’t the ones with the most expensive finishes — they’re the ones where people feel seen, valued, and empowered.
We design with empathy at the core, creating environments that support real human behavior:
- Focus pods for deep concentration
- Collaborative lounges for spontaneous brainstorming
- Wellness corners with soft lighting and indoor greenery
- Touchdown desks for hybrid workers
In a recent project for a fintech firm in Chaoyang, we introduced a central “idea hub” with modular furniture and sound-absorbing panels — creating a space where innovation could thrive without disrupting quiet zones.

ESG-Driven Sustainability: Design with Purpose
Sustainability is no longer a trend — it’s a responsibility. Clients across Interior Design Beijing are asking for eco-conscious interiors that align with ESG goals.
We respond with:
- Reclaimed wood from Hebei artisans
- Low-VOC paints and energy-efficient lighting
- Biophilic elements like green walls and natural ventilation
- Recycled metal and glass finishes
For a corporate office in Liangmaqiao, we integrated a living wall that purifies the air and reduces stress — proving that sustainability isn’t just good for the planet, it’s good for people too.

Hybrid-Ready Spaces for a Flexible Future
The future of work is hybrid — and offices must adapt.
We design spaces that give employees a reason to come in — not just for meetings, but for connection, creativity, and culture.
Our strategies include:
- Phased hot-desking systems with personalized digital profiles
- App-controlled room bookings for seamless planning
- Acoustic zoning to balance openness with privacy
- Tech-integrated meeting rooms for seamless hybrid collaboration
In a recent redesign for a legal firm in Wudaokou, we introduced movable partitions and mobile screens — allowing teams to reconfigure spaces based on daily needs.
Blending Local Culture with Global Trends
Beijing’s unique blend of imperial heritage and technological ambition makes it a fascinating canvas for modern office design.
We honor this duality by:
- Incorporating subtle feng shui principles in spatial planning
- Using warm wood tones inspired by traditional siheyuan courtyards
- Adding modern interpretations of ink-wash art or Forbidden City motifs
- Respecting seasonal rhythms — from air purification systems for winter smog to natural ventilation for summer heat
For a luxury brand’s HQ in Sanlitun, we blended minimalist Scandinavian forms with rich Asian craftsmanship — creating a space that felt both global and authentically Beijing.
Key Trends Shaping Interior Design Beijing
Here’s what’s influencing our current projects:
- East-West Fusion: Blending sleek modern forms with deep cultural references.
- Wellness-Integrated Interiors: Circadian lighting, ergonomic furniture, and meditation zones are now standard.
- Compact, High-Impact Spaces: With rising property costs in CBD and Zhongguancun, we design small-footprint offices that feel expansive through smart use of mirrors, vertical storage, and open sightlines.
- Cultural Storytelling: Subtle nods to Chinese philosophy, calligraphy, or craftsmanship add depth and pride.
These trends reflect a broader shift — from designing for function alone, to designing for emotion, sustainability, and long-term adaptability.
